Another Midnight Closing for Magic Kingdom & More Park Hours Changes

|

|

Disney World has updated its theme park hours to reflect extensions at three of the four theme parks. The update also includes another midnight closing for Magic Kingdom, which has been quite rare on non-event nights since the March 2020 COVID-19 shutdowns. Here’s a look at the latest changes:

Magic Kingdom

  • October 28, November 4: Park hours extended 8am to 11pm (previously 9am to 10pm)
  • November 5, 8: Park hours extended 9am to 10pm (previously 9am to 9pm)
  • November 6: Park hours extended 9am to 11pm (previously 9am to 9pm)
    • November 7: Park hours extended 8am to 11pm (previously 9am to 9pm)
  • November 9, 10: Park hours extended 8am to 6pm (previously 9am to 6pm)
  • November 11: Park hours extended 9am to 12am (previously 9am to 9pm)

Hollywood Studios

  • November 10: Park hours extended 8:30am to 9pm (previously 9am to 9pm)
  • November 11: Park hours extended 8:30am to 8pm (previously 9am to 8pm)

Animal Kingdom

  • November 5-9: Park hours extended 8am to 7pm (previously 9am to 7pm)
  • November 10-11: Park hours extended 8am to 8pm (previously 9am to 7pm)
